HTC EVO 3D receives a much-needed price reduction in the UK

0. phoneArena posted on 20 Jan 2012, 10:36

As with all things over time, we’re finally seeing some much-needed price reductions with the 3D-enabled smartphone, making its cost of ownership very easy to handle more than ever. Currently, Expansys cut the price of the SIM-free HTC EVO 3D to only $441 (£284.99)...
